Itasca taxpayers give $142,039 in Non-Home Rule Sales Tax in December 2021

Webp 10edited

Itasca taxpayers paid $142,039 in Non-Home Rule Sales Tax in December 2021, according to Illinois tax records.

This is an increase over the month before when $116,376 was collected.

Taxpayers in Itasca have paid $1.3 million in Non-Home Rule Sales Tax in the last 12 months.

The Non-Home Rule Sales Tax is collected for municipal governments' use.
